The Neighborhood:
Ivanhoe Road is a quiet street tucked behind Dog Kennel Hill, almost equidistant between three of south London's best neighbourhoods.
Lordship Lane in East Dulwich - delis, bookshops, wine bars and Sunday-lunch pubs - is a ten minute walk. Bellenden Road in Peckham is under ten minutes the other way, with Peckham Levels and the Bussey Building close behind.
Peckham Rye Park and Dulwich Park are nearby, and Dulwich Picture Gallery and the Horniman Museum are a short bus ride.
Getting Around:
East Dulwich station is about 400m away - roughly a five minute walk - with direct trains to London Bridge in around ten minutes.
Denmark Hill is about 800m: Victoria in 13 minutes, Blackfriars in 14 and St Pancras International in 24. The Overground from Denmark Hill connects to the Jubilee line for Canary Wharf.
Buses 40, 176, 185 and P13 all stop within a few minutes' walk, running to Waterloo, Victoria, Streatham and New Cross.
